Beauty

This is a piece of an old wine barrel for the substrate.  All the papers used were complicated papers that I made myself.  I used a beauty image for the face and enhanced the piece with gel pens, acrylic paint, black gesso and watercolor crayon.

Blue Lady

This was done on a piece of wood from an old drawer.  I gessoed the wood heavily, used a fashion image for the face.  Used images from an old stamp image book and used watercolor crayons for the color
